Higher Education in Morocco is supervised by the Ministry of Higher Education, Research and Training. In addition, there are a number of other ministries supervising a number of higher education schools and institutes. Morocco follows the French system of Higher Education known as LMD (Bologna process) introduced in Morocco in (2003–2004): [L] Bachelor’s [Baccalaureate + 3] Higher Education in Morocco is made up of public and private institutions. Public Universities fall into two categories: “open-access” and “limited-access” institutions. Any one with a baccalaureate degree can enroll in the first. To enroll in the latter, students need to meet certain conditions (for example, (1) to have had certain high grades in the baccalaureate exam; and (2) to pass an entrance exam). Such requirements are set by individual institutions. [332] is the number of higher education institutions in (moroccodemia 2016). [12] Public universities/Minister of Higher education ⌈ What is the number of students? ⌉ [850,000] students are enrolled in Moroccan Higher Education institutions for the (2015-2016) academic year. [198,000] is the number of students in (1990) [16,000] is the number of foreign students enrolled in higher education institutions in Morocco for the (2014-2015) academic year. [13,127] is the number of academics teaching and doing research in the various public and private Higher Education institutions during the academic year (2014-2015) [6,187] is the number of university teachers in (1990) [68] to [1] is the average student/teacher ratio. [13] is the number of public universities in Morocco, spread over 16 cities. ⌈ What is the number of students? ⌉ [796,000] is the number of students enrolled in various public Higher Education institutions in Morocco for the (2015–2016) academic year. [205,500] Is the number of new baccalaureate holders in the academic year (2013–2014). [330,000] is the number of grantees during (2015–2016). [182,500] is the number of grantees during (2011–2012). [2833 DH] or [3500 DH] per year is the amount of grant money for undergraduates during the academic year (2015–2016), depending on whether the student lives with the parents or away from home. [55,000] is the number of students in university accommodation during the academic year (2014–2015). [50 DH] a month is the amount of accommodation fee.
